How do I use Vue CLI plugins?

Vue CLI plugins are a powerful way to enhance your Vue.js project by adding new functionalities or improving the existing development environment. Here’s how you can use Vue CLI plugins:

  1. Install the Plugin: First, you need to install the plugin using Vue CLI’s command-line interface. This is typically done via npm or yarn. The command format is usually vue add [plugin-name].
  2. Configure the Plugin: After installation, the plugin might require some configuration. This can be done by modifying the vue.config.js file or through the command line, depending on the plugin.
  3. Use the Plugin: Once configured, you can start using the functionalities provided by the plugin in your Vue.js project. This could mean using new components, utilizing new build processes, or benefiting from enhanced development tools.
  4. Maintenance: Keep the plugin updated to ensure it remains compatible with other parts of your project and to benefit from new features or fixes.

What are the steps to install a Vue CLI plugin?

To install a Vue CLI plugin, follow these steps:

  1. Ensure Vue CLI is Installed: Make sure you have Vue CLI installed in your environment. You can check this by running vue --version in your terminal. If it’s not installed, you can install it globally using npm with npm install -g @vue/cli.
  2. Choose a Plugin: Identify the plugin you want to install. You can search for plugins in the Vue CLI plugin registry or on npm.
  3. Install the Plugin: Use the vue add command followed by the name of the plugin. For example, to install the Vue Router, you would use:

    <code>vue add router</code>

    This command will handle the installation and initial configuration of the plugin.

  4. Follow Prompts: Depending on the plugin, you might be prompted with some configuration questions. Follow the on-screen instructions to set up the plugin according to your project’s needs.
  5. Verify Installation: After the installation process, ensure that the plugin has been correctly added by checking your project’s dependencies and any new configurations or files that might have been added.

How can I configure a Vue CLI plugin for my project?

Configuring a Vue CLI plugin typically involves the following steps:

  1. Initial Configuration: During the installation with vue add [plugin-name], you might be prompted to make some initial configuration choices. These settings are often saved in your project's configuration files.
  2. Modify Configuration Files: Many plugins allow further customization through the vue.config.js file. Here, you can adjust settings specific to the plugin. For instance, if you installed a PWA plugin, you might configure service worker behavior in vue.config.js.
  3. Environment Variables: Some plugins can be configured using environment variables. You can set these in a .env file at the root of your project.
  4. Plugin-Specific Configuration Files: Some plugins might require or provide their own configuration files. For example, if you’re using the Vue CLI plugin for TypeScript, you’ll likely need to configure tsconfig.json.
  5. Command Line Options: Some plugins can be configured through command-line options when running vue-cli-service commands. For instance, when running tests with a testing plugin, you might pass different options.
  6. Documentation: Always refer to the plugin’s documentation for detailed instructions on configuration options available, as each plugin might have unique requirements.

Here are some popular Vue CLI plugins along with their uses:

  1. @vue/cli-plugin-babel:

    • Use: This plugin enables the use of Babel in your Vue project, which is essential for transpiling modern JavaScript to an older version that can run in all browsers. It’s crucial for using the latest JavaScript features in production.
  2. @vue/cli-plugin-eslint:

    • Use: This plugin integrates ESLint into your Vue project, allowing you to enforce a consistent code style and catch common errors as you develop. It’s excellent for maintaining code quality.
  3. @vue/cli-plugin-router:

    • Use: This plugin adds Vue Router to your project, enabling you to add routing and navigation to your single-page application (SPA). It’s fundamental for building complex Vue applications.
  4. @vue/cli-plugin-vuex:

    • Use: This plugin integrates Vuex, the state management pattern library for Vue.js applications. It’s used to manage state across different components in larger applications.
  5. @vue/cli-plugin-unit-jest:

    • Use: This plugin sets up unit testing for your Vue components using Jest. It helps in writing and running tests to ensure your components function correctly.
  6. @vue/cli-plugin-pwa:

    • Use: This plugin transforms your Vue app into a Progressive Web App (PWA), enabling features like offline availability and app-like behavior on mobile devices.
  7. vue-cli-plugin-apollo:

    • Use: This plugin integrates Apollo Client into your Vue project, enabling easy handling of GraphQL queries and mutations. It’s useful for building applications that interact with GraphQL APIs.

Each of these plugins serves a specific purpose and can significantly enhance your development experience and the functionality of your Vue.js applications.
